Canon Brian Gowans recently visited St Agatha's Primary, Leven, where he spoke to pupils about the life and witness of Blessed Carlo Acutis.
Having travelled to Assisi to pray at his relics, Canon Gowans brought with him a secondary relic, offering a tangible connection to this young witness of faith and helping to inspire the pupils.
His assembly was met with great enthusiasm as the children learned more about Carlo’s deep love for the Eucharist and his use of digital media to share the Gospel.
